What is everyone's opinion? Chances are we have all had some of these in our tanks from time to time. What do you think of them and what did you do, or not do, to them?
chromiumlux
11-09-2011, 09:33 PM
I leave them alone. They are great scavengers.
aquatic mouse
11-09-2011, 09:58 PM
I like them. They are great scavangers, and they are a great indicator of when you are over feeding. The breed like crazy if your feeding too much.
